What about me?Songwriter Johnny Green recalled Gershwin bragging about his achievements after a concert, eventually to stop and say: “That’s enough about me. Now what did you think about how I played?” Cited in: Greenberg, Rodney (2008) George Gershwin. New York: Phaidon Press, p.46.

It is cruel that music should be so beautiful“It is cruel, you know, that music should be so beautiful. It has the beauty of loneliness and of pain: of strength and freedom. The beauty of disappointment and never-satisfied love. The cruel beauty of nature, and everlasting beauty of monotony.” Benjamin Britten
